Sorry I have been so delinquent in responding. The Stock head pipes from my FLTRSE3 were replaced with a set from my buddies 09 FLTR. I simply unscrewed the sensors from the 110" pipes and screwed them into the 96" pipes. My friend had them laying around (he went to a D&D fatcat) so I swapped him a 2008 HD touring cover I had leftover from my 08 RG. The head pipes and heat shields from a 96" seem to be identical except there is no Cat hiding out in there.

I purchased my bike (Spooky) on Halloween day and rode it home 32 miles. Pulled the heat shields off, and the rear cyl pipe was already yellow as was the area where the Cat lives. Installed the 96" pipes and replaced the baffles with Fullsac 2.25". I think I am going to install the TTS and a set of Andrews cams (follow Fullsac's knowledge) in the spring when I pull it out of the basement and can fire it up.

Now I have a 110" header pipe with the cat still in there, full set of heat shields, cross over pipe and mufflers from a 09 FLTR; Gonna list them on E-Bay. If you watch E-Bay you can find the 96" head pipes for sale or as fellow CVO owners have suggested ask your dealer if he has one. I would think If you can get it for <$100 you did OK.
